DTC114TUBTL Equivalent & Substitute Parts Reference
Part Overview
Manufacturer Part Number: DTC114TUBTL, produced by Rohm Semiconductor, is an NPN pre-biased bipolar transistor (BJT) with a collector-emitter voltage rating of 50 V, maximum collector current of 100 mA, and packaged in UMT3 (SC-70, SOT-323). It features a 10 kOhm base resistor, 250 MHz transition frequency, and 200 mW power dissipation. This part is currently listed as Not For New Designs, requiring the identification of substitute or equivalent parts for new production requirements and ongoing maintenance.

Parameter Comparison
| Part Number | Transistor Type | IC (Max) | VCE Breakdown (Max) | R1 (Base Resistor) | hFE (Min) @ Ic, Vce | Vce Sat (Max) | ICBO (Max) | Ft (Transition Freq) | Power (Max) | Mounting Type | Package / Case | RoHS Status | MSL | REACH Status |
|---|---|---|---|---|---|---|---|---|---|---|---|---|---|---|
| DTC114TUBTL | NPN - Pre-Biased | 100 mA | 50 V | 10 kOhms | 100 @ 1mA, 5V | 300mV @ 1mA, 10mA | 500nA | 250 MHz | 200 mW | Surface Mount | SC-70, SOT-323 | ROHS3 | 1 | Unaffected |
| DDTC114TUA-7-F | NPN - Pre-Biased | 100 mA | 50 V | 10 kOhms | 100 @ 1mA, 5V | 300mV @ 100µA, 1mA | 500nA | 250 MHz | 200 mW | Surface Mount | SC-70, SOT-323 | ROHS3 | 1 | Unaffected |
| DTC114TUA-TP | NPN - Pre-Biased | 100 mA | 50 V | 10 kOhms | 100 @ 1mA, 5V | 300mV @ 1mA, 10mA | 500nA | 250 MHz | 200 mW | Surface Mount | SC-70, SOT-323 | ROHS3 | 1 | Unaffected |
| MUN5215T1G | NPN - Pre-Biased | 100 mA | 50 V | 10 kOhms | 160 @ 5mA, 10V | 250mV @ 1mA, 10mA | 500nA | 250 MHz | 202 mW | Surface Mount | SC-70, SOT-323 | ROHS3 | 1 | Unaffected |
| PDTC114TU,115 | NPN - Pre-Biased | 100 mA | 50 V | 10 kOhms | 200 @ 1mA, 5V | 150mV @ 500µA, 10mA | 1µA | 250 MHz | 200 mW | Surface Mount | SC-70, SOT-323 | ROHS3 | 1 | Unaffected |
